Race Comments: Before an estimated crowd of 57,500, Kyle Busch won the Dollar General 300 Powered by Coca-Cola, his 37th NASCAR Nationwide Series victory. To start the race, the following cars dropped to the rear of the field: No. 88 (missed drivers meeting); No. 89 (unapproved adjustments during impound); Nos. 23, 81 (engine change); Nos. 09, 21 (missed driver introductions).
TIME OF RACE:2 hours, 10 minutes, 37 seconds AVERAGE SPEED:139.875 mph MARGIN OF VICTORY:Under Caution
COORS LIGHT POLE AWARD: Kevin Harvick (177.696 mph. 30.389 secs.)
FEATHERLITE MOST IMPROVED DRIVER: Brian Scott (27 Places)
MAHLE CLEVITE ENGINE BUILDER OF THE RACE: Kyle Busch
MOBIL 1 COMMAND PERFORMANCE DRIVER OF THE RACE: Brian Scott
RAYBESTOS ROOKIE OF THE RACE: Brian Scott
SUNOCO DIAMOND PERFORMANCE: Kyle Busch
WIX FILTERS LAP LEADER: Kyle Busch (110 Laps)
Caution Flags: 5 cautions for 20 laps. [Beneficiary in Brackets] 71 - 76 (Car #27 Accident Turn 3 [62]); 143 - 147 (Debris [12]); 187 - 190 (Debris [62]); 198 - 201 (Car #99 Accident Turn 1 [87]); 203 - 203 ( [None]).
Lap Leaders: 14 lead changes among 7 drivers. K. Harvick 1-9, K. Busch 10-55, Bra. Keselowski 56, C. Edwards 57, J. Allgaier 58-59, Bra. Keselowski 60-80, K. Busch 81-134, Bra. Keselowski 135-136, J. Allgaier 137-138, B. Gaughan 139, K. Busch 140-147, J. Logano 148-187, Bra. Keselowski 188-190, J. Logano 191-201, K. Busch 202-203.

Busch wins at Chicago: #18-Kyle Busch won the Dollar General 300 at Chicagoland Speedway. He took the lead from #20-Joey Logano coming to the white flag on a green , white, checker finish and then a wreck on the final lap brought the race to end under caution. Logano finished second, followed by #11-Brian Scott, #10-David Reutimann, #38-Jason Leffler, #60-Carl Edwards, #33-Kevin Harvick, #32-Reed Sorenson, #88-Jamie McMurray, and #12-Justin Allgaier. Points leader #22-Brad Keselowski was in second place coming to the final restart, but ran out of gas and finished 21st. There were 5 cautions for 20 laps and 14 lead changes among 7 leaders.(7-9-2010)
Chicago Race Fast Facts:
Kyle Busch won the Dollar General 300 Powered by Coca-Cola, his 37th victory in 188 NASCAR Nationwide Series races.
With the victory, Busch takes sole possession of second place on the all-time series wins list. Mark Martin is the all-time wins leader with 48.
This is his seventh victory and 12th top-10 finish in 2010.
This is his second victory and fourth top-10 finish in seven races at Chicagoland Speedway.
Joey Logano (second) posted his second top-10 finish in two races at Chicagoland Speedway. It is his 12th top-10 finish in 2010.
Brian Scott (third) posted his first top-10 finish in one races at Chicagoland Speedway.(NASCAR Statistics)(7-9-2010)
